B.Y. Morrison Park

Inscription. Benjamin Y. Morrison (1891-1966) was a pioneer in horticulture and the first director of the U.S. National Arboretum in Washington, D.C. Morrison was also chief editor of the American Horticultural Society's magazine from its inception in 1926 until 1963. Due to Morrison's horticultural efforts during his residency, Takoma Park is now known affectionately as the Azalea City.
